Bill Summary
Relative to the cost of implementing a ferry service to Long Island in Boston Harbor. Transportation.
AI Summary
This bill establishes a special commission to study the feasibility and cost of implementing a ferry service to Long Island in Boston Harbor. The commission will analyze current ferry services in the Commonwealth, project the potential cost of a new ferry route to Long Island, and make recommendations for its implementation. The commission will consist of members from the state legislature, the executive branch (Secretary of Transportation and Commissioner of Public Safety), and local government (Mayor of Boston and Mayor of Quincy).
